> Hi Steve,
>
> In general you probably want to avoid C-extensions when running under
> PyPy. In this case I reccomend using psycopg2cffi instead:
> https://pypi.python.org/pypi/psycopg2cffi it's basically a drop-in
> replacement and works well under PyPy.

>> Hello All,
>>
>> I tried to install psycopg2 but failed with the following message
>>
>>
>> building 'psycopg2._psycopg' extension
>>
>> cc -O2 -fPIC -Wimplicit -DPSYCOPG_DEFAULT_PYDATETIME=1
>> -DPSYCOPG_VERSION="2.5 (dt dec pq3 ext)" -DPG_VERSION_HEX=0x090109
>> -DPSYCOPG_EXTENSIONS=1 -DPSYCOPG_NEW_BOOLEAN=1 -DHAVE_PQFREEMEM=1
>> -I/home/stevek/pypy/include -I. -I/usr/include/postgresql
>> -I/usr/include/postgresql/9.1/server -c psycopg/psycopgmodule.c -o
>> build/temp.linux-x86_64-2.7/psycopg/psycopgmodule.o
>> -Wdeclaration-after-statement
>>
>> In file included from psycopg/psycopgmodule.c:38:0:
>>
>> ./psycopg/error.h:32:5: error: unknown type name ‘PyBaseExceptionObject’
>>
>> error: command 'cc' failed with exit status 1
>>
>>
>> Looks like the python header from pypy does not declare
>> PyBaseExceptionObject
>>
>> Any way to fix this?
